: It uses a Java/C++ hybrid system with a dynamic in-game overlay that does not require root access.

: While older versions relied on known obfuscators, Release 3.2 has removed many standard anti-leech codes in favor of AY Obfuscator . This encourages developers to implement their own unique protection methods that are harder for bypass tools to detect.
